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electric devices designed to supply people with minimal mobility the liberty to move around separately. Unlike wheelchairs, scooters are developed with a bigger chassis and function handlebars for steering, using a more steady and instinctive experience for users.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
Before diving into affordable options, it's important to understand the different types of mobility scooters.
Three-Wheel Scooters:
- Generally more maneuverable and much easier to navigate in tight areas.
- Perfect for indoor usage.
Four-Wheel Scooters:
- Offer greater stability and support.
- Suitable for outdoor usage and rough surfaces.
Portable or Folding Scooters:
- Designed for ease of transportation, these scooters can be taken apart or folded.
- Suitable for individuals who differ their travel locations.
Durable Scooters:
- Built for users who weigh more and need a scooter with greater weight capability and durability.
Elements to Consider When Buying Cheap Mobility Scooters
Purchasing a mobility scooter involves numerous considerations to make sure that the chosen model meets the user's requirements. Here's a list to direct buyers:
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can support the user's weight without compromising performance.
Battery Life: Consider how far you prepare to travel. Look for scooters with longer battery life for prolonged trips.
Comfort Features: Adjustable seats, spacious legroom, and supportive backs are essential for a satisfying experience.
Speed and Range: Different models provide varied speeds and travel ranges. Evaluate individual requirements to choose accordingly.
Warranty and After-Sales Service: Choose brand names that offer a good service warranty and assistance service.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are cheap mobility scooters reliable?
Yes, many economical designs are constructed with necessary security features and designed to last. It's crucial to select scooters from trusted producers.
2. Can I use a mobility scooter on public transport?
Most public transports permit mobility scooters, however it's a good idea to check with specific transport service providers relating to size restrictions and policies.
3. How do I keep my mobility scooter?
Routinely check tire pressure, keep the battery charged, and clean the scooter after use. Consult the owner's handbook for particular maintenance standards.
4. Do I need a license to operate a mobility scooter?
Normally, no unique license is required for operating mobility scooters as they are categorized as mobility gadgets, not lorries.
5. Can mobility scooters be utilized indoors?
Yes, numerous models, especially three-wheel scooters, are developed for indoor usage due to their compact size and ease of maneuverability.
